Indulgent Tiramisu Snowballs to Sweeten Your Day

These Tiramisu Snowballs are an exquisite blend of coffee-soaked ladyfingers, creamy mascarpone, and a hint of cocoa powder. Each ball is a celebration of flavors, balancing sweetness with a touch of bitterness that makes them utterly satisfying.

Light and airy, yet rich in taste, these snowballs offer a delightful contrast that will have you reaching for seconds.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up ladyfinger crumbs
  • 1/2 cup mascarpone cheese
  • 1/4 cup powdered sugar
  • 1/2 cup brewed coffee, cooled
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• Cocoa powder for dusting
  • Chocolate shavings for garnish (optional)

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Filling: In a mixing bowl, combine the ladyfinger crumbs with mascarpone cheese, powdered sugar, brewed coffee, and vanilla extract. Mix until well blended and creamy.
  2. Form the Snowballs: Using your hands, take small portions of the mixture and roll them into balls about 1 inch in diameter. Place them on a parchment-lined baking sheet.
  3. Chill: Refrigerate the snowballs for about 30 minutes to help them firm up.
  4. Dust with Cocoa: Once chilled, roll each snowball in cocoa powder until well coated. Optionally, sprinkle with chocolate shavings for an extra touch.
  5. Serve: Arrange the Tiramisu Snowballs on a platter and serve cold. Enjoy the delightful synergy of flavors with each bite.

Cook and Prep Times

  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Chill Time: 30 minutes
  • Total Time: 45 minutes

Nutrition Information

  • Servings: 12 snowballs
  • Calories: 120kcal
  • Fat: 8g
  • Protein: 2g
  • Carbohydrates: 10g
